2011-2012
112th Congress

(Introduced - Dead)
Makes permanent: (1) the Economic Growth and Tax Relief Reconciliation Act of 2001, and (2) provisions of the Jobs and Growth Tax Relief Reconciliation Act of 2003 that reduce tax rates on capital gain and dividend income.
[HB6663 2011 Detail][HB6663 2011 Text][HB6663 2011 Comments]
2012-12-13
Referred to the House Committee on Ways and Means.
